demarche

/deɪˈmɑːrʃ/
noun
  1. A formal diplomatic statement or protest made by one government to another.
    • Several countries issued a joint demarche condemning the election interference.
    • The demarche warned that further violations would result in sanctions.
    • The ambassador delivered a strong demarche to the foreign ministry regarding the trade dispute.
  2. A course of action or a step taken in a diplomatic or political situation.
    • The president approved a new demarche to address the humanitarian crisis.
    • After weeks of negotiation, the demarche finally led to a ceasefire agreement.
    • The government's demarche was intended to ease tensions in the region.
